Sven Klemm eec0464008 Fix crash in get_aggsplit
When looking for the Aggref to determine whether partial or full
aggregation is used get_aggsplit only checked for top-level Aggrefs
in the targetlist. So a targetlist where all Aggrefs where nested
in other expressions would lead to a crash. This function also
only looked for the Aggref in the targetlist but in a query with
a HAVING clause the aggregate might not be in the targetlist if
it is only referenced in the HAVING clause.

Fixes #3664
Fixes #3672
